Source: DDSA: University of Madras: Tamil Lexicon

Tavaṉappuḷi (தவனப்புளி) [tavaṉa-puḷi] noun < தவனம்¹ [thavanam¹] +. Local usage

1. Tamarind paste mixed with salt and chillies; மிளகாயும் உப்பும் சேர்த்திடித்த புளி. [milagayum uppum serthiditha puli.]

2. Acid preparation potent in quenching thirst; தாகத்தை நீக்கவல்ல புளி. [thagathai nikkavalla puli.]
